Not 100% but think ÂŁ50. Only fitted one so far. Liked the access behind the filter to tighten unions though. Magnaclean still got best advertising/ brand awareness.
 
My one turned up today, along with a bag of sweets (thanks Ray, free sweets with a freebie is impressive). First impression is the build quality seems ok. Not convinced it is going to perform overly well though, the clip on magnet is small and quite weak. Seems more aimed to pick up non magnetic debris with the big filter inside of it. Looking inside it doesnt seem to have any cyclone type effect possible and the filter is a bit of an after thought. The magnet as above, so wondering about overall performance.
